About Katherine K. Merseth
Katherine K. Merseth is a scholar working on General Agricultural and Biological Sciences, Education and Modeling and Simulation, having authored 23 papers that have together received 692 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Teacher Education and Leadership Studies (8 papers), Education and Technology Integration (5 papers) and Online and Blended Learning (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Education (568 citations), Developmental and Educational Psychology (154 citations) and Human Factors and Ergonomics (15 citations). Katherine K. Merseth has collaborated with scholars based in United States and South Africa. Frequent co-authors include Josef de Beer, Sarah Gravett, Julia E. Koppich, Judith Haymore Sandholtz and Erica Frankenberg. Their work appears in journals such as Teaching and Teacher Education, Anaesthesia and Journal of Teacher Education.
